Learn how to build your own fast, modern chess engine using bitboards and clear, easy-to-follow C++ code.

How to Write a Bitboard Chess Engine

There are many reasons why you might be interested in learning how a chess program is written:

  • You're learning programming and want to try something different.
  • You're a programmer looking to expand your skills and explore a fascinating project.
  • You're a chess enthusiast who wants to understand how chess engines think and evaluate.
  • You'd like to create your own chess program to play against.
  • You're interested in developing an engine to compete in chess tournaments.

You don't need to be an expert programmer to understand this book. The code is written as clearly and simply as possible-designed to be accessible even for intermediate or novice programmers.
